原文英文,约100词,阅读约需1分钟。
📝
内容提要
本文介绍了如何使用Python请求Twitter API以获取用户信息,包括用户名、ID、描述和位置等,并处理响应数据。
🎯
关键要点
-
使用Python请求Twitter API获取用户信息
-
需要设置Bearer Token进行身份验证
-
构建请求URL和请求头
-
可以指定需要的用户字段
-
响应码为200即使查不到用户信息
-
处理响应数据并提取用户详情
🔎
延伸解读
身份验证的重要性
在使用Twitter API时,设置Bearer Token是进行身份验证的关键步骤。没有有效的Token,API请求将无法成功,用户信息也无法获取。因此,确保Token的安全性和有效性是使用API的基础。
响应处理的注意事项
尽管API响应码为200,但这并不意味着一定能获取到用户信息。可能出现用户不存在或信息不可用的情况。因此,开发者需要在处理响应数据时,加入相应的错误处理逻辑,以确保程序的健壮性。
用户字段的灵活性
在请求中可以指定需要的用户字段,这为开发者提供了灵活性。根据具体需求选择合适的字段,可以有效减少数据传输量,提高请求效率。了解各个字段的含义和用途,有助于更好地利用API。
❓
延伸问答
如何使用Python请求Twitter API获取用户信息?
可以通过构建请求URL和请求头,使用Bearer Token进行身份验证,发送GET请求来获取用户信息。
在请求Twitter API时需要哪些身份验证信息?
需要设置Bearer Token进行身份验证。
Twitter API的响应码200表示什么?
响应码200表示请求成功,即使查不到用户信息也会返回此响应码。
如何处理Twitter API的响应数据?
可以使用response.json()方法提取响应数据,并从中获取用户的详细信息。
可以从Twitter API获取哪些用户字段?
可以获取的用户字段包括ID、名称、用户名、描述、位置、URL、头像、保护状态、认证状态和公共指标等。
请求Twitter API时需要注意哪些事项?
需要注意设置Bearer Token、构建正确的请求URL和请求头,以及处理可能的响应数据。
🏷️